Choosing a domain and hosting for your blog Now come to the most vital things that are domain and hosting. If you are a newbie you can start with a free domain and free hosting which comes with both Blogger and WordPress platforms. But if you want to customize your own site according to your preference and get a good impression from search engines you will have to buy a custom domain along with hosting. GoDaddy is a very popular and widely-used site for purchasing good domains which I'll recommend; and for hosting there are many sites like Bluehost, Bigrock, etc. from where you can purchase both domain and hosting for your site within very reliable and affordable price. The companies provide you domain and hosting for a certain time for a certain cost, thereafter you will have to renew your domain as well as your hosting to continue with your site. 2/7
My recommendation will be is that if you have come fresh to blogging and can't afford to purchase a domain and hosting you should go for free first. Customize your site, make some posts, gain a good visitor, thereafter you can think of disbursing money for making purchases.

(v) Indulge in on-page SEO Only jotting down posts after posts is not going to help you unless you indulge yourself in onpage SEO. You need to tell search engine index-bots about your blog contents so that they can easily find out and understand them outright. Focus keywords, URL slugs, meta descriptions, post title, image alt tags, headlines, inbound as well as outbound links all are related to on-page SEO. Hence you need your blog posts to be highly optimized to get indexed by search engine bots. 7.
